Subject: | The customer search filter in the Reports takes over 2 minutes to load. |
Summary: | PART A - Issue Details 1. DetailsThe customer search filter in the Reports takes over 2 minutes to load.
2. Error Message (Include screenshots of error)
The customer search filter in the Reports takes over 2 minutes to load. Steps to Replicate: - Uploaded 70k Customers
- On the following reports, when clicked on the customer search filter, the screen loads for more than 2 minutes to display data
- Report Names are:
- Customer Statement
- Customer Balance Listing
- Customer Fleet Charges
- Customer Fleet Statement
- Customer Loyalty Transaction
- Customer Listing Report
- Customer Fleet Transaction Listing
3. Environment Details Server Name: | LINKTESTHQ | Database name: | LINKSOFT-OTGL-Training | Application Hosted on: | | Login User ID/Password: | Admin/ 12 | Client Operating System: | | Version: | LinkSOFT - 12.32.0409.GA |
|
Audit Notes: | Edited by aarti on 19/04/21 13:16. Edited by sanjay on 16/04/21 13:20. |
16 Apr 2021 | 01:23PM Comment 1 by Sanjay (Link Technologies) Assigned To: Sanjay (Link Technologies) Followup Date: 16-04-2021 07:20 PM Time Taken: 2.00 |
| Hi guys, yes this will be an issue given that you have over 70,000 customers in these lookups. To resolve the issue, we have made the following changes: - Add a parameter to limit the number of rows to return where there is search capability. This includes all lookup's in Business Intelligence
- The Data search functionality can be used to reload data from the database
- In Report Search, we auto filter based on already typed values
Since this affects all our reports, we will need a couple of days to change and test these scripts. Most of the changes have been done, Rashna will be completing System tests on Monday next week and er expect to have a script ready by Tuesday next week |
|
19 Apr 2021 | 08:06AM Comment 2 by Alvis (Link Technologies) Case L12225 added to project 12.4 |
19 Apr 2021 | 01:08PM Comment 3 by Sanjay (Link Technologies) Assigned To: Development Followup Date: 19-04-2021 07:04 PM Time Taken: 34.00 |
| PART A - Development work for this case has been completed. 1. The change will be available in version:12.34.0419 2. The following changes were made(Include Database object names, Program classes, and any other relevant information): - Added a global configuration to limit the number of rows in lookups where there is search capability
- Changed all lookups to limit based on 1 above. This includes all report lookups
3. Affected Areas: - Reports
- User Maintenance List
- Recruitment -> Applicant Profile
- Recruitment -> Vacancy Manage
- Employee Profile -> Employee Maintenance
- Inventory -> Product Master
- Point of Sale -> Customer Profile
- Point of Sale -> Payment Allocation
- Helpdesk -> View All Calls
- Integration -> AP Invoice
- Integration -> AR Adjustment
- Integration -> AR Receipt
- Integration -> AR Sales Order
- Integration -> AR Transaction
- Integration -> GL Journal View
- Global Administration -> Audit Data
- Global Administration -> User Maintenance
4. The issue was caused by: - Large Data volumes in Customer masterfile
5. Notes: 6. Next Step (Review and System Test (Developer) -> UAT (Quality) -> Documentation): |
|
19 Apr 2021 | 01:16PM Comment 4 by Aarti Pooja Gayaneshwar (Link Business Solutions) ETC was changed from 14/04/2021 to 14/04/2021 |
19 Apr 2021 | 03:21PM Comment 5 by Sanjay (Link Technologies) Assigned To: Rashna (Edge Business Solutions) Followup Date: 19-04-2021 09:21 PM |
| Hi Rashna, proceed with UAT |
|
19 Apr 2021 | 04:11PM Comment 6 by Sanjay (Link Technologies) Assigned To: Rashna (Edge Business Solutions) Followup Date: 19-04-2021 09:53 PM Time Taken: 1.00 |
| QA Results Tests carried out according to requirements specified on the case header Test Results Summary Table 1 - Summarised list of issues No | Test Description | Pass/Fail | 1 | Reports - verified all report filters are loading correctly | pass | 2 | User Maintenance List | pass | 3 | Recruitment -> Applicant Profile
| pass | 4 | Recruitment -> Vacancy Manage
| pass | 5 | Employee Profile -> Employee Maintenance
| pass | 6 | Inventory -> Product Master
| pass | 7 | Point of Sale -> Customer Profile
| pass | 8 | Point of Sale -> Payment Allocation
| pass | 9 | Helpdesk -> View All Calls
| pass | 10 | Integration -> AP Invoice
| pass | 11 | Integration -> AR Adjustment
| pass | 12 | Integration -> AR Receipt
| pass | 13 | Integration -> AR Sales Order
| pass | 14 | Integration -> AR Transaction
| pass | 15 | Integration -> GL Journal View
| pass | 16 | Global Administration -> Audit Data
| pass | 17 | Global Administration -> User Maintenance
| pass |
Environment Details - OS version: Windows Server 2012
- Application version: 12.40.0419
- Setup: Demo
- Server : 10.0.0.10
- Database: DEV-LINKSOFT-124
Next Step: - For UAT
|
|
26 Apr 2021 | 01:48PM Comment 7 by Rashna (Edge Business Solutions) Assigned To: Alvis (Link Technologies) Followup Date: 26-04-2021 07:41 PM Time Taken: 1.00 Notes: Edited by rashna on 26/04/21 13:50. |
| QA Results Tests carried out according to requirements specified on the case header Test Results Summary Table 1 - Summarised list of issues No | Test Description | Pass/Fail | 1 | Set the configuration for "Number of rows to return in forms with search capability" as 5. Validate that following screens and report filters only load 5 records. - Reports
- User Maintenance List
- Recruitment -> Applicant Profile
- Recruitment -> Vacancy Manage
- Employee Profile -> Employee Maintenance
- Inventory -> Product Master
- Point of Sale -> Customer Profile
- Point of Sale -> Payment Allocation
- Helpdesk -> View All Calls
- Integration -> AP Invoice
- Integration -> AR Adjustment
- Integration -> AR Receipt
- Integration -> AR Sales Order
- Integration -> AR Transaction
- Integration -> GL Journal View
- Global Administration -> Audit Data
- Global Administration -> User Maintenance
| Fails, the Inventory Master (Inventory -> Product Master) shows all records |
Environment Details - OS version: Windows Server 2012
- Application version: 12.40.0426RC1
- Setup: Demo
- Server : 10.0.0.14
- Database: LINKSOFT-DEMO-124
Next Step: - For Review
|
|
26 Apr 2021 | 02:50PM Comment 8 by Sanjay (Link Technologies) Assigned To: Development Followup Date: 26-04-2021 08:12 PM Time Taken: 1.00 |
| PART A - Development work for this case has been completed. 1. The change will be available in version:12.40.0426 2. The following changes were made(Include Database object names, Program classes, and any other relevant information): - corrected the product master screen to use the common rows to return.
3. Affected Areas: - Inventory -> Product Master
4. The issue was caused by: - The common "Rows to Return" configuration was not applied to the product master.
5. Notes: 6. Next Step (Review and System Test (Developer) -> UAT (Quality) -> Documentation): UAT
|
|
27 Apr 2021 | 11:07AM Comment 9 by Sanjay (Link Technologies) Assigned To: Rashna (Edge Business Solutions) Followup Date: 27-04-2021 05:07 PM |
| Please proceed with UAT |
|
27 Apr 2021 | 02:02PM Comment 10 by Rashna (Edge Business Solutions) Assigned To: Sanjay (Link Technologies) Followup Date: 27-04-2021 08:00 PM Time Taken: 1.00 |
| QA Results Tests carried out according to requirements specified on the case header Test Results Summary Table 1 - Summarised list of issues No | Test Description | Pass/Fail | 1 | Set the configuration for "Number of rows to return in forms with search capability" as 15. Validate that only 15 records are loaded on the "Product Master"
| Pass |
Environment Details - OS version: Windows Server 2012
- Application version: 12.40.0427RC1
- Setup: Demo
- Server : 10.0.0.14
- Database: DEMO-LINKSOFT
Next Step: - For Closure
|
|
27 Apr 2021 | 02:45PM Comment 11 by Sanjay (Link Technologies) Assigned To: Sanjay (Link Technologies) Followup Date: 27-04-2021 08:44 PM |
| Thanks Rashna |
|